Too much Fish Oil (EPA) can cause excess bleeding. Typically over 3 grams. This isn't common I believe, but this happens to my own mother when she was taking 3 grams of EPA.
Yes, fish oil can have side effects. It may not be the problem, but if nothing else is found, it's something to think about.
Andrographis can cause bleeding as well.

She needs to be checked for a blood clotting disorder like mild Von Willebrand's disease.
My son is a hemophiliac and has bleeds like that. One time he barely bit the tip of his tongue and it bled for over 9 hours. Other times cuts clot like normal. I'd take her to a hematologist (don't bother mentioning Lyme or abx).
